Countries without any endemic fauna

Name the 14 countries without any endemic animals. Answers arranged alphabetically.
Endemic animals are animals which are only found in one region, in this case, a country. For example, asiatic lion is only found in India and therefore is an endemic species of India.

Some fun facts!

Nauru is the smallest country with an endemic species (Nauru Reed warbler) and Belarus is the largest country with no endemic species.

This criterion includes all animals, including insects.
